The Shih Tzu Breed

The Shih Tzu is a small breed of dog that originated in China. They are known for their long, flowing coats and friendly personalities. Shih Tzus are often described as affectionate, loyal, and outgoing. They make great family pets and are highly adaptable to different living situations. Shih Tzus are also known for their playful nature and love of attention, making them a favorite among dog owners.

The Japanese Chin Breed

The Japanese Chin is another small breed of dog that originated in Japan. They are known for their elegant appearance, with a distinctive coat and silky fur. Japanese Chins are known for their charming personalities and friendly demeanor. They are highly intelligent and eager to please, making them easy to train. Japanese Chins are also known for their affectionate nature and love of companionship, making them a popular choice for those looking for a loyal and loving pet.

The Shih Tzu and Japanese Chin Mix: A Winning Combination

When you mix the characteristics of the Shih Tzu and Japanese Chin breeds, you get a winning combination that combines the best of both worlds. The Shih Tzu and Japanese Chin mix is often referred to as a Chin-Tzu or a Japanese Tzu. These mixed breed dogs often inherit the long, flowing coat of the Shih Tzu, along with the elegant appearance of the Japanese Chin.

The Chin-Tzu is known for its friendly and affectionate nature, making them great family pets. They are highly adaptable and get along well with children and other pets. Chin-Tzus are playful and love to be the center of attention, making them a joy to have around. They are also intelligent and eager to please, making them easy to train and a pleasure to have as companions.

Caring for a Shih Tzu and Japanese Chin Mix

When it comes to caring for a Shih Tzu and Japanese Chin mix, there are a few things to keep in mind. These mixed breed dogs require regular grooming to keep their coats in good condition. Brushing their long, flowing coats regularly will help prevent mats and tangles from forming. They may also require regular trips to the groomer for trims and maintenance.

In addition to grooming, Chin-Tzus also require regular exercise to keep them healthy and happy. They are an active breed that loves to play and explore, so daily walks and playtime are essential. Chin-Tzus also benefit from mental stimulation, so providing them with toys and puzzles to keep their minds engaged is important.
